Between 16 and 22 weeks of pregnancy, your baby may start to hear faint sounds inside your body such as the noise made by your breathing, heartbeat, and digestion. These sounds will grow louder as your baby's hearing improves. WebAs the sound frequency of a human female voice is around 225 Hz, the mother’s voice is a very useful stimulant for the fetus. Talking or singing to the fetus can lay the foundation of good parent-infant attachment.
